微信APP小程序的开发是一个热门且富有挑战性的领域,它允许开发者在微信生态内创建功能丰富、用户友好的应用程序,而无需用户下载安装。以下是关于微信APP小程序开发的一些关键信息和步骤:
一、开发前准备注册与认证:
首先,需要在微信公众平台注册一个小程序账号,并完成相关认证。目前,微信小程序账号注册是免费的,但需要支付300元/年的认证费用。
下载开发者工具:
接着,下载并安装微信开发者工具,这是进行小程序开发的主要环境。开发者工具提供了代码编写、调试、预览和发布等功能。
学习开发文档:
在开始开发之前,建议仔细阅读微信小程序的官方开发文档,了解小程序的基本框架、目录结构、API接口等。
二、小程序开发基础开发框架:
微信小程序的开发框架主要由WXML(页面结构)、WXSS(页面样式)、JavaScript(页面逻辑)和JSON(配置文件)组成。
目录结构:
小程序的目录结构通常包括项目配置文件project.config.json、全体小程序配置app.json、全局样式app.wxss和app.js,以及每个页面对应的.json、.wxss、.wxml和.js文件。
API接口:
微信小程序提供了丰富的API接口,可以调用微信的原生能力,如获取用户信息、获取用户位置、发起支付、调用相机等。使用时需要注意API的使用条件和调用限制。
三、开发步骤创建项目:
在微信开发者工具中创建新项目,填入小程序的信息,此时小程序框架便已自动生成。
配置项目:
在app.json中配置项目的相关信息,如页面路径、窗口表现、网络超时时间等。
编写代码:
根据需求,在对应的.wxml和.wxss文件中编写页面的结构和样式,在.js文件中编写页面的逻辑处理。
调试与预览:
利用开发者工具中的模拟器和调试器预览和测试小程序,查看效果并进行调试。
四、发布与推广提交审核:
当小程序开发完成后,需要在微信开发者工具中提交审核。审核通过后,小程序即可正式上线。
推广策略:
可以通过社交媒体、线下活动、合作推广等方式来推广小程序,吸引更多用户使用。
五、维护与更新系统维护:
定期对小程序进行维护,确保系统的正常运行和用户体验。
版本更新:
根据用户反馈和市场需求,及时更新小程序版本,添加新功能或修复已知问题。
六、注意事项遵守规则:
在开发小程序时,需要遵守微信小程序的规则和政策,确保小程序的内容和功能符合微信的要求。
用户隐私:
在处理用户数据时,需要遵守相关法律法规和隐私政策,确保用户数据的安全和隐私。
性能优化:
优化小程序的加载速度和响应时间,提高用户体验。可以通过代码优化、图片压缩等方式来实现。